Saturday, May 28, 2011

Holidays in the Sun

British Museum, London.  Where they keep all the stuff they took when they conquered the world, once upon a time.  London is a great city, which I felt very comfortable with since I have watched a lot of Doctor Who and read Harry Potter.  What you might not know is that the food is better than you'd think and the Tube is a great invention.  Even more surprising was that Obama was there at the same time and didn't invite me to the barbecue at Downing Street.

